Hidden Valley Pit <br />MLR No. M-98-024 Tax I.D.# <br />Dear Barbara: <br />Enclosed is the Annual Report for the past year for The Hidden Valley Pit of B&B <br />Excavating, Inc., including map and report form. Pas[ records show that the annual date <br />for the pit is August 3 of each year. The financial warranty for the permit is $83,155 and <br />the total permit area is 183.6 acres, although Eagle County has limited the ]0 year <br />operation area to 29.2 acres as shown on the enclosed map. The mining and reclamation <br />plan is not phased. <br />The following information is provided to comply with Rule 2.4.1: <br />(1) Approximately 0.05 acres of new disturbance occurred in the past year where the <br />access road enters the site in the south central part of the permit area as shown on the <br />enclosed annual report map. No salvageable topsoil was available from of this small area <br />since the gravel was within 2 inches of the surface. A barbed wire fence was placed <br />around the 29.2 acre area and the irrigation ditches were moved to accommodate the <br />operation. No real disturbance has yet occurred in the 29.2 acre mine area. The access <br />road was widened to the property and was covered with compacted gravel. Amore- <br />defined inside drainage ditch was also added to the access road. <br />(2) No reclamation could be done in the past year since mining has just begun. As soon <br />as this area is completely mined, the area will be reclaimed. <br />
